William wants to keep his debt-to-income ratio at the recommended 15% orlower William's house payment is
3241004551 [841]

9514 1404 393

Answer:

  about $171,400

Step-by-step explanation:

William's total monthly debt is ...

  $1012.84 +579.13 +250 +300 = 2141.97

On an annual basis, this is ...

  12 × $2141.97 = $25,703.64

This will be 15% of (25703.64/0.15) = $171,357.60.

William's new annual salary should be about $171,400 to keep his debt ratio at the recommended 15%.

_____

<em>Additional comment</em>

A debt ratio of 15% is a pretty aggressive target. Most mortgage lenders like to see the "front end" ratio (housing expense) less than 28%, and the "back end" ratio (all debt) less than 36%.

In one region, the September energy consumption levels for single-family homes are found to be normally distributed with a mean
Andrej [43]

Answer: 1022.75 kWh.

Step-by-step explanation:

Given: In one region, the September energy consumption levels for single-family homes are found to be normally distributed with a mean of 1050 kWh and a standard deviation of 218 kWh.

i.e. \mu=1050\ kWh and \sigma=218\ kWh

Let X denote energy consumption levels for random single-family homes and x be the energy consumption level for the 45th percentile.

Then, P(X

From z-table, P(z

Also, z=\dfrac{x-\mu}{\sigma}

\Rightarrow\ -0.125=\dfrac{x-1050}{218}\\\\\Rightarrow\ x=-0.125\times218+1050=1022.75

Hence, the energy consumption level for the 45th percentile is 1022.75 kWh.
